The death has occurred of

Barry McKEE

McKEE Barry R.I.P. passed away peacefully on 21st November under the wonderful care of the staff at the Cancer Centre, Belfast City Hospital, surrounded by his loving family. Dearly beloved son of Tommy and Colette, much loved brother of Janet, Roisin, David, Ursula and Anthony and cherished uncle of his many nieces and nephews.

Sacred Heart of Jesus have mercy on his soul.

Respects can be paid to Barry at O’Neill’s Chapel of Rest on Saturday 26th and Sunday 27th November. Please contact O’Neill’s for further information.

Barry’s remains will leave his family home at 15 Coolnasilla Park East on 30th November at 9.30am to arrive at St Teresa’s Church for 10.00am Requiem Mass. Cremation to follow at Roselawn Crematorium.

House Strictly Private.

Very deeply regretted by his sorrowing, mother, father, brothers, sisters, nieces, nephews and wider family circle.

Family Flowers only. Donations in lieu of flowers, if desired, to Friends of the Cancer Centre C/o O’Neill’s Funeral Directors at 98 Stewartstown Road, Belfast, BT11 9JP (Tel: 028 9062 0099) or online www.oneillsfuneraldirectors.co.uk
